   Lipoprotein (A) in clinical practice

چکیده    Lipoprotein (a) is a strong and independent risk factor for atherosclerosis severity and a predictor of the risk of ischaemic heart disease and stroke. many questions are still unanswered in relation to the clinical relevance of the scientific observations on lp(a) and its application in the realms of cardiovascular prevention. lp(a), a lipoprotein subtype, is linked to the apo(a) gene located on chromosome 6q26-27 independently associated with increased risk of coronary artery disease (cad). for this review, data sources from cochrane, pubmed, medline from 1960 till 2012 were analysed systematically. at least one-off measurement of plasma lp(a) was found to be indicated in those with premature coronary disease when no real causative factor was identified. management seemed promising with pcsk9 i, apheresis, cetpi, dietary choices and acei. there was clear evidence that lp(a) is a definite risk marker for atherosclerotic cardiovascular disease (cvd).
